What Gypsum Does Best

Gypsum board is the go-to material for living-room ceilings because it delivers a smooth, seamless surface that hides wiring and ductwork and takes paint beautifully. Cove Lighting and Recesses

A cove is a recessed channel around the perimeter or within the ceiling that hides an LED strip, casting soft, indirect light upward. It instantly makes a room feel warmer and more premium, and it lets you dial the mood from bright and welcoming to calm and intimate. Coves pair well with a few recessed spotlights for task light, giving you flexible layers rather than one flat glare.

Multi-Level and Feature Ceilings

Stepping the ceiling into two or more levels adds depth and can define zones within an open-plan space, such as separating a seating area from a dining area. A central feature, whether a tray recess, a shaped drop, or a framed panel for a chandelier, gives the majlis a clear focal point overhead. The key is restraint: one strong idea reads as elegant, while too many competing shapes feel cluttered.

Plan the Lighting First

The most common mistake is designing the ceiling and adding lighting afterwards. Plan them together. Decide where you want ambient cove light, task spots, and a statement fixture before the ceiling is built, so the recesses and cut-outs are made in the right places. Keep the Ceiling Proportional

A good gypsum false ceiling should suit the room height and furniture layout. Heavy multi-level details can make a lower ceiling feel crowded, while a very plain ceiling may not give a formal majlis enough presence. In smaller rooms, clean perimeter coves and simple recessed lighting often work better than complex shapes.

Also plan curtain pockets, AC grilles, speakers, smoke detectors, and access panels before work begins. These practical details are easy to forget in design images, but they decide whether the finished ceiling looks neat in real life. A contractor should help balance the visual design with the services that need to stay accessible.
